Re: You Can say what you want about Big Eck and Willie Miller

Not sure how hating the English makes you a better Scotland player. I always think Hansen's fair and honest on the whole in his analysis as he was tonight - he told his English viewers their side didn't deserve to qualify and deserved to be beaten by six or seven - what do you want him to do, stick a ginger wig on and laugh and point? His only bias is pro-Liverpool, which he deserves to be flogged for, obviously. Don't see how he's a turncoat for becoming a top pundit in England where he made his name - and not all ex-players fancy management. That's not down to a lack of bottle, just self-knowledge. And he's clearly chosen something he's good at.

I've heard that Hansen didn't have a great relationship with Alex Ferguson, who was Stein's assistant during his Scotland career - and also Miller and McLeish's manager at Aberdeen. They probably felt their partnership was a safer bet, particularly after Miller and Hansen's high profile Keystone Cops act against Russia in the 1982 finals. Plus, Ferguson apparently claims that Hansen refused to give the Scotland camp tips on how to deal with Ian Rush before our World Cup qualifer in 1985. If that's true, it must have been made worse by Rush scoring - after Hughes arguably fouled McLeish.

Still can't understand how he was left out of our 1986 World Cup finals squad in the year he captained Liverpool to a league and cup double.

That he was capped only 20-odd times is odd considering what a great player he was.
